Публикации по теме 'react'


Исправление шаблона Backend-for-frontends с помощью Build-time GraphQL
Шаблон BFF оптимизирует серверные части для конкретных клиентских интерфейсов. Использование GraphQL устраняет некоторые из его недостатков, но можем ли мы добиться большего? Давайте узнаем с WunderGraph. Шаблон Backend-for-frontends (BFF), впервые описанный Сэмом Ньюманом и впервые использованный в SoundCloud, является эффективным решением, когда у вас есть несколько клиентских платформ — веб-браузеры, мобильные приложения, игровые консоли, устройства IoT — каждая с уникальные..

Саспенс - это все, что вам нужно
С выпуском Hooks API в React появляются новые возможности для устранения еще большего количества шаблонов. Я хочу поговорить о Suspense . Если вы этого не знаете, загляните на официальную страницу . Если коротко описать это, это компонент, как и любой другой, который принимает два свойства: Promise компонента для рендеринга, когда он доступен. Компонент загрузчика, отображаемый до тех пор, пока обещание не будет выполнено. Вариант использования, о котором пишет..

Добавьте S.N (серийный номер)/дополнительный столбец в React-Tables V7.
В. Для кого предназначена эта статья? Для тех, кто использовал React-Tables и застрял при добавлении S.N или дополнительного столбца в React-Tables. Здесь, const fields = ['s.n', 'title', 'url', 'state']; If columns are fetched from backend/api и вы хотите добавить столбец "S.N", тогда const columnFields = ['s.n']; columnFields.push(...fields); Это поместит elements массива fields в массив columnFields таким образом, что: const columnFields = ['s.n', 'title', 'url',..

7 лучших методов оптимизации производительности для React
Как оптимизировать производительность React React — популярная библиотека JavaScript для создания пользовательских интерфейсов. Хотя он обеспечивает множество преимуществ, таких как архитектура на основе компонентов и простое управление состоянием, он также может создавать проблемы с производительностью. Медленные приложения могут ухудшить работу пользователей, а также негативно повлиять на поисковую оптимизацию (SEO) и показатели конверсии. Чтобы ваше приложение React работало..

4 способа документирования библиотеки компонентов React
Практические способы создания потрясающих документов для вашей библиотеки пользовательского интерфейса. Библиотеки компонентов - это де-факто современный способ повторного использования компонентов пользовательского интерфейса. Они помогают обеспечить согласованность пользовательского интерфейса в командах и стандартизировать разработку. При создании библиотеки компонентов React важно предоставить надлежащую документацию, чтобы люди могли принять и использовать компоненты. Это..

Напишите более читаемый код React, используя компоненты If-Else
Избегайте использования тернарных операторов, которые делают ваш код нечитаемым. Раньше я ненавидел, как условный рендеринг React искажал мой код, но потом я нашел способ сделать это намного проще. Официальная документация ReactJS объясняет, как выполнять условный рендеринг в React.

Монорепозиторий для React и React Native — часть 1
Монорепозиторий для React и React Native — часть 1 Введение: Архитектура Monorepo завоевала популярность среди разработчиков для управления крупномасштабными проектами, особенно с приложениями React и React Native. Организуя код в несколько пакетов, разработчики могут добиться большей модульности, совместного использования кода и общей эффективности разработки. Я собираюсь разделить статью на 2 части, первая часть будет объяснять больше о концепциях и архитектуре. Во второй части..